Applying for a parking permit
Do you live in an area where you have to pay to park your car or other vehicle? You can apply to the municipality for a residents’ parking permit (parkeervergunning voor bewoners). If you have a residents' parking permit, you do not have to pay for parking at the parking meter or via a parking app.
A parking permit is registered to a specified vehicle registration number. If you have more than 1 car or other vehicle, you must apply for a separate parking permit for each vehicle.

Parkeervergunning voor bewoners (Parking permit for residents)
To apply for a parking permit, you must at least meet the following conditions:
- Your vehicle registration certificate is in your name. Or, if you are leasing or renting a car, the contract is in your name.
- You live in the Netherlands and are registered in the municipality where you wish to apply for the parking permit.

It is not possible to obtain a parking permit for some areas. This may be the case, for example, in areas in which there is a (future) new construction project or which are being developed. In some cases, however, you can apply for an exemption for a certain zone.
